Debug Stats
SUMMARY
total: {'count': 0, 'unaccounted': 0.30550312995910645, 'time': 0.79759788513183594}
memcache.get: {'count': 55, 'time': 0.031578779220581055}
infobase: {'count': 54, 'time': 0.42268896102905273}
memcache.set: {'count': 52, 'time': 0.037827014923095703}
Details
infobase 0.0102968215942
{'path': '/openlibrary.org/_recentchanges/46482409', 'data': None, 'method': 'GET'}
infobase 0.00569295883179
{'path': '/openlibrary.org/_recentchanges', 'data': {'query': '{"kind": "undo", "data": {"parent_changeset": "46482409"}}'}, 'method': 'GET'}
memcache.get 0.000597953796387
{'hit': True, 'key': '/people/happybug'}
memcache.get 0.00079083442688
{'hit': True, 'key': '/authors/OL400585A'}
memcache.get 0.000561952590942
{'hit': False, 'key': '/authors/OL2629797A@1'}
infobase 0.00765490531921
{'path': '/openlibrary.org/get', 'data': {'key': '/authors/OL2629797A', 'revision': 1}, 'method': 'GET'}
memcache.set 0.000639915466309
{'key': '/authors/OL2629797A@1'}
memcache.get 0.000293970108032
{'hit': False, 'key': '/authors/OL2644177A@1'}
infobase 0.00729298591614
{'path': '/openlibrary.org/get', 'data': {'key': '/authors/OL2644177A', 'revision': 1}, 'method': 'GET'}
memcache.set 0.000494956970215
{'key': '/authors/OL2644177A@1'}
memcache.get 0.000569820404053
{'hit': False, 'key': '/authors/OL2629797A@2'}
infobase 0.00669288635254
{'path': '/openlibrary.org/get', 'data': {'key': '/authors/OL2629797A', 'revision': 2}, 'method': 'GET'}
memcache.set 0.0012309551239
{'key': '/authors/OL2629797A@2'}
memcache.get 0.000597953796387
{'hit': False, 'key': '/authors/OL2644177A@2'}
infobase 0.00693416595459
{'path': '/openlibrary.org/get', 'data': {'key': '/authors/OL2644177A', 'revision': 2}, 'method': 'GET'}
memcache.set 0.00084400177002
{'key': '/authors/OL2644177A@2'}
memcache.get 0.000692844390869
{'hit': False, 'key': '/books/OL12708892M@6'}
infobase 0.00897192955017
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L12708892M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.00112080574036
{'key': '/books/OL12708892M@6'}
memcache.get 0.000901937484741
{'hit': False, 'key': '/works/OL274676W@5'}
infobase 0.00699210166931
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L274676W',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000690937042236
{'key': '/works/OL274676W@5'}
memcache.get 0.0001540184021
{'hit': False, 'key': '/books/OL9960974M@5'}
infobase 0.0102250576019
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9960974M',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000526905059814
{'key': '/books/OL9960974M@5'}
memcache.get 0.00070595741272
{'hit': False, 'key': '/works/OL15110965W@2'}
infobase 0.00713682174683
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L15110965W', 'revision': 2}, 'method': 'GET'}
memcache.set 0.000724077224731
{'key': '/works/OL15110965W@2'}
memcache.get 0.000542879104614
{'hit': False, 'key': '/books/OL10491796M@7'}
infobase 0.00750803947449
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L10491796M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000959873199463
{'key': '/books/OL10491796M@7'}
memcache.get 0.000566959381104
{'hit': False, 'key': '/books/OL7721778M@7'}
infobase 0.00639200210571
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7721778M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000821828842163
{'key': '/books/OL7721778M@7'}
memcache.get 0.000586032867432
{'hit': False, 'key': '/books/OL7645503M@7'}
infobase 0.00604581832886
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7645503M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000740051269531
{'key': '/books/OL7645503M@7'}
memcache.get 0.000473022460938
{'hit': False, 'key': '/books/OL9587288M@4'}
infobase 0.00672507286072
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9587288M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000578880310059
{'key': '/books/OL9587288M@4'}
memcache.get 0.000652074813843
{'hit': False, 'key': '/works/OL274681W@6'}
infobase 0.00679612159729
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L274681W',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000792980194092
{'key': '/works/OL274681W@6'}
memcache.get 0.000607967376709
{'hit': False, 'key': '/books/OL7948146M@7'}
infobase 0.00811791419983
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7948146M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000674962997437
{'key': '/books/OL7948146M@7'}
memcache.get 0.000447988510132
{'hit': False, 'key': '/books/OL10633224M@5'}
infobase 0.00710201263428
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L10633224M',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000312089920044
{'key': '/books/OL10633224M@5'}
memcache.get 0.000765800476074
{'hit': False, 'key': '/books/OL9270005M@7'}
infobase 0.010883808136
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9270005M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000663042068481
{'key': '/books/OL9270005M@7'}
memcache.get 0.000514030456543
{'hit': False, 'key': '/books/OL9269606M@7'}
infobase 0.00592088699341
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9269606M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000658988952637
{'key': '/books/OL9269606M@7'}
memcache.get 0.000221967697144
{'hit': False, 'key': '/books/OL7302934M@8'}
infobase 0.00885200500488
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7302934M', 'revision': 8}, 'method': 'GET'}
memcache.set 0.000440835952759
{'key': '/books/OL7302934M@8'}
memcache.get 0.000494956970215
{'hit': False, 'key': '/books/OL7949797M@7'}
infobase 0.0101521015167
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7949797M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.00129389762878
{'key': '/books/OL7949797M@7'}
memcache.get 0.000773906707764
{'hit': False, 'key': '/books/OL9952869M@7'}
infobase 0.00727200508118
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9952869M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000417947769165
{'key': '/books/OL9952869M@7'}
memcache.get 0.000478029251099
{'hit': False, 'key': '/books/OL9843386M@8'}
infobase 0.00727510452271
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9843386M', 'revision': 8}, 'method': 'GET'}
memcache.set 0.000859022140503
{'key': '/books/OL9843386M@8'}
memcache.get 0.000293016433716
{'hit': False, 'key': '/books/OL9948715M@2'}
infobase 0.0072979927063
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9948715M', 'revision': 2}, 'method': 'GET'}
memcache.set 0.000345945358276
{'key': '/books/OL9948715M@2'}
memcache.get 0.000880002975464
{'hit': False, 'key': '/books/OL8347559M@6'}
infobase 0.0096390247345
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8347559M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.00134682655334
{'key': '/books/OL8347559M@6'}
memcache.get 0.000420093536377
{'hit': False, 'key': '/books/OL8849390M@6'}
infobase 0.00664091110229
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8849390M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000339984893799
{'key': '/books/OL8849390M@6'}
memcache.get 0.000584840774536
{'hit': False, 'key': '/books/OL18104749M@14'}
infobase 0.00826096534729
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L18104749M', 'revision': 14}, 'method': 'GET'}
memcache.set 0.000923871994019
{'key': '/books/OL18104749M@14'}
memcache.get 0.000545978546143
{'hit': False, 'key': '/books/OL9972707M@5'}
infobase 0.00762510299683
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9972707M',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000842094421387
{'key': '/books/OL9972707M@5'}
memcache.get 0.000265836715698
{'hit': False, 'key': '/books/OL9394283M@4'}
infobase 0.00816702842712
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9394283M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000493049621582
{'key': '/books/OL9394283M@4'}
memcache.get 0.000124931335449
{'hit': False, 'key': '/books/OL19776579M@4'}
infobase 0.00790405273438
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L19776579M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.0002760887146
{'key': '/books/OL19776579M@4'}
memcache.get 0.000410795211792
{'hit': False, 'key': '/books/OL7948148M@5'}
infobase 0.00608205795288
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7948148M',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000663995742798
{'key': '/books/OL7948148M@5'}
memcache.get 0.00091290473938
{'hit': False, 'key': '/books/OL8849370M@6'}
infobase 0.00984215736389
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8849370M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000704050064087
{'key': '/books/OL8849370M@6'}
memcache.get 0.000559091567993
{'hit': False, 'key': '/books/OL7823179M@5'}
infobase 0.00696706771851
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7823179M', 'revision': 5}, 'method': 'GET'}
memcache.set 0.000798940658569
{'key': '/books/OL7823179M@5'}
memcache.get 0.000638008117676
{'hit': False, 'key': '/books/OL7823811M@6'}
infobase 0.00908493995667
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7823811M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000831127166748
{'key': '/books/OL7823811M@6'}
memcache.get 0.000405073165894
{'hit': False, 'key': '/books/OL7721876M@9'}
infobase 0.0079870223999
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7721876M', 'revision': 9}, 'method': 'GET'}
memcache.set 0.00091290473938
{'key': '/books/OL7721876M@9'}
memcache.get 0.000809907913208
{'hit': False, 'key': '/books/OL8347531M@6'}
infobase 0.00779104232788
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8347531M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.00110006332397
{'key': '/books/OL8347531M@6'}
memcache.get 0.000828981399536
{'hit': False, 'key': '/books/OL8347501M@10'}
infobase 0.0121738910675
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8347501M', 'revision': 10}, 'method': 'GET'}
memcache.set 0.000882863998413
{'key': '/books/OL8347501M@10'}
memcache.get 0.000494956970215
{'hit': False, 'key': '/books/OL9235135M@6'}
infobase 0.0082221031189
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9235135M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000777006149292
{'key': '/books/OL9235135M@6'}
memcache.get 0.000273942947388
{'hit': False, 'key': '/books/OL8347467M@14'}
infobase 0.00807094573975
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8347467M', 'revision': 14}, 'method': 'GET'}
memcache.set 0.000421047210693
{'key': '/books/OL8347467M@14'}
memcache.get 0.00241804122925
{'hit': False, 'key': '/books/OL8364309M@4'}
infobase 0.0115280151367
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L8364309M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000998973846436
{'key': '/books/OL8364309M@4'}
memcache.get 0.00020694732666
{'hit': False, 'key': '/books/OL7824634M@6'}
infobase 0.00571203231812
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7824634M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000298023223877
{'key': '/books/OL7824634M@6'}
memcache.get 0.000401020050049
{'hit': False, 'key': '/books/OL9331861M@6'}
infobase 0.00680303573608
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9331861M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000731945037842
{'key': '/books/OL9331861M@6'}
memcache.get 0.000525951385498
{'hit': False, 'key': '/books/OL7433245M@14'}
infobase 0.0112950801849
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7433245M', 'revision': 14}, 'method': 'GET'}
memcache.set 0.000636100769043
{'key': '/books/OL7433245M@14'}
memcache.get 0.000777959823608
{'hit': False, 'key': '/books/OL11043191M@4'}
infobase 0.00839304924011
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L11043191M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000919103622437
{'key': '/books/OL11043191M@4'}
memcache.get 0.000545978546143
{'hit': False, 'key': '/works/OL274679W@4'}
infobase 0.00671792030334
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L274679W',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000937938690186
{'key': '/works/OL274679W@4'}
memcache.get 0.000884056091309
{'hit': False, 'key': '/works/OL15110966W@2'}
infobase 0.0056140422821
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L15110966W', 'revision': 2}, 'method': 'GET'}
memcache.set 0.000757217407227
{'key': '/works/OL15110966W@2'}
memcache.get 0.000357151031494
{'hit': False, 'key': '/books/OL7425705M@4'}
infobase 0.00694513320923
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7425705M',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000651836395264
{'key': '/books/OL7425705M@4'}
memcache.get 0.000227212905884
{'hit': False, 'key': '/works/OL7917238W@4'}
infobase 0.00767397880554
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L7917238W',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000508069992065
{'key': '/works/OL7917238W@4'}
memcache.get 0.000400066375732
{'hit': False, 'key': '/books/OL11433119M@6'}
infobase 0.00892496109009
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L11433119M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000732898712158
{'key': '/books/OL11433119M@6'}
memcache.get 0.00078296661377
{'hit': False, 'key': '/books/OL9551590M@8'}
infobase 0.00687408447266
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9551590M', 'revision': 8}, 'method': 'GET'}
memcache.set 0.000728130340576
{'key': '/books/OL9551590M@8'}
memcache.get 0.000689029693604
{'hit': False, 'key': '/books/OL9235134M@6'}
infobase 0.00736093521118
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L9235134M', 'revision': 6}, 'method': 'GET'}
memcache.set 0.000720977783203
{'key': '/books/OL9235134M@6'}
memcache.get 0.000626087188721
{'hit': False, 'key': '/works/OL7917242W@7'}
infobase 0.00531792640686
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L7917242W', 'revision': 7}, 'method': 'GET'}
memcache.set 0.000730991363525
{'key': '/works/OL7917242W@7'}
memcache.get 0.000277042388916
{'hit': False, 'key': '/works/OL274680W@4'}
infobase 0.00618600845337
{'path': '/openlibrary.org/get', 'data': {'key': '/works/OL274680W', 'revision': 4}, 'method': 'GET'}
memcache.set 0.000431060791016
{'key': '/works/OL274680W@4'}
memcache.get 0.000681161880493
{'hit': False, 'key': '/books/OL7435286M@7'}
infobase 0.00865292549133
{'path': '/openlibrary.org/get', 'data': {'key': '/books/OL7435286M', 'revision': 7}, 'method': 'GET'}
memcache.set 0.00089693069458
{'key': '/books/OL7435286M@7'}
memcache.get 0.000336885452271
{'hit': True, 'key': 'inlibrary.libraries-hash'}